Grand Lake's Rustic Charm

In the realm of Colorado's water-bound wonders, Grand Lake stands as a bastion of rustic elegance. Its shores, hugged by fragrant pines and dotted with quaint cabins, evoke a sense of timeless tranquility that appeals to both the solitude-seeker and the nature enthusiast.

Established as a headwater of the Colorado River, Grand Lake is not just the state's largest and deepest natural lake; it's a historical tapestry, reflecting over a century of recreational heritage. The town of Grand Lake, with its century-old boardwalk, proudly preserves the spirit of the Old West while embracing a community of laid-back lakefront living.

Residents and visitors are drawn to the pristine waters of Grand Lake for an array of aquatic activities. With the majesty of the Rockies reflected on the lake's surface, canoes, sailboats, and fishing vessels grace the water, while the surrounding wilderness offers trails that challenge hikers of all levels.

Lake Dillon's Majestic Views

Lake Dillon, ensconced in the heart of the Rockies, presents an awe-inspiring tableau for residents and visitors alike. Its waterfront homes are coveted for their panoramic vistas of crystal blue waters set against the dramatic mountain landscape. The real estate market here demonstrates a robust appetite for properties that offer a fusion of natural splendor and domestic comfort, with buyers seeking to immerse themselves in the tranquility that Lake Dillon's environment affords.

Sitting at an elevation surpassing 9,000 feet, Lake Dillon is encircled by peaks that serve as a stunning backdrop for this high-alpine body of water. The reservoir's creation, a feat of engineering in the 1960s, has rendered it a hub of activity interspersed with moments of serene repose. Waterfront homes here cater to those with a penchant for the outdoors, providing direct access to water sport amusements and the allure of an alpine lifestyle.

As a habitat for year-round enjoyment, Lake Dillon offers distinct seasonal experiences. In the warmer months, its shores become a hive of boating, fishing, and kayaking, with marinas dotting the coastline. When winter descends, the adjacent towns of Frisco, Dillon, and Silverthorne offer renowned winter sports facilities, while the lake itself transforms into a glistening landscape, framed by frosted pines and snow-capped mountain ridges.
